PY - 2016/// CY - Florida PB - CRC Press KW - AGUA KW - AGUAS RESIDUALES KW - TRATAMIENTO KW - BACTEROLOGÍA KW - MICROBIOLOGÍA KW - MICROBIOLOGÍA AMBIENTAL N1 - Microorganisms -- Static biochemistry -- Dynamic biochemistry -- Biooxidation and bioreduction -- Biodegradation -- Biosynthesis -- Bioagents of environmental bioprocesses -- Reproduction and growth -- Microbial ecology -- Classifications of viruses, prokaryotes and eukaryotes -- Physiological classification of prokaryotes -- The groups of prokaryotes -- Public health and water disinfection -- Biotechnological processes -- Aquatic ecosystems and water biotreatment -- Anaerobic and anoxic treatment of wastewater -- Aerobic treatment of wastewater -- Value-added by-products of environmental engineering -- Biotreatment of industrial hazardous wastes -- Solid wastes and soil biotreatment -- Microbial geotechnics -- Microbiology of air and air treatment -- Biocorrosion, biodeterioration, and biofouling N2 - Environmental Biology for Engineers explores the role that microorganisms play in the engineered protection and enhancement of an environment. Offering a perfect balance of microbiological knowledge and environmental biotechnology principles, it provides a practical understanding of microorganisms and their functions in the environment and in the environmental engineering systems. The book also presents a quantitative description of applied microbiological processes and their engineering design. This updated edition adds a new chapter on construction biotechnology, as well as a new quiz, tutorial banks, and exam questions with solutions to aid readers with performing the design calculations needed and to enhance understanding of the material ER -
